Arena Rules 

  • Present to office BEFORE unloading your horse, if for some reason this is difficult for you please talk to management prior to your arrival to organise an alternate option. 

  • Within the grounds of Valtair Park Pty Ltd all riders must wear approved safety helmets (EA Tagged) when mounting and lunging horses, and approved footwear must be worn by everyone riding or handling horses at all times. 

  • Horses cannot be lunged in the arena.

  • Please clean your horse's feet before entering arena

  • Arena gate must remain closed at all times, especially while riding.

  • Ride left to left, faster gait and lateral have right of way.

  • Please put away any extra equipment used.

  • Please clean up after your horse and use bucket and glove provided.
